FrameFlashCapabilities Class

Provides information about the flash capabilities of the capture device for frames in a variable photo sequences.

Remarks

Get an instance of this class by accessing the FrameControlCapabilities.Flash property.

Properties

Name Description
PowerSupported

Gets a value indicating whether flash power is supported for frames in a variable photo sequences.

RedEyeReductionSupported

Gets a value indicating whether red eye reduction is supported for frames in a variable photo sequences.

Supported

Gets a value that indicates if the capture device supports the flash control for frames in a variable photo sequence.
